Latrigg

Latrigg is one of the lowest fells in the in , but is a popular climb due to its convenient location overlooking the town of and the beautiful views down the valley of from the summit.

Latrigg

Latitude
54.61244° or 54° 36′ 45″ north
Longitude
-3.11795° or 3° 7′ 5″ west
Elevation
1,211 feet (369 metres)
